The domestic sales for the quarter ended September 30, 2022 were at Rs 802.45 crore as against Rs 663.26 crore during the previous year, posting a robust growth of 21 per cent.
Auto component major Sundram Fasteners (SFL) has reported a 6 per cent dip in consolidated net profit in the second quarter of the financial year 2022-23 at Rs 116.78 crore, compared to Rs 123.91 crore in the same period the last financial year.
